  • Patent number: 10660736
    Abstract: An oral care device such as an oral care implement or a toothbrush. The oral care device may include a handle and a head. The head may have a plurality of cleaning elements extending therefrom. The head may comprise a channel and a plurality of electrodes may be located within the channel. The electrodes may be coupled to a power source. The electrodes may be used to generate a chemical agent via the application of an electrical potential across the electrodes when in communication with an electrolyte. The chemical agents may include ozone, hydrogen peroxide, peroxide, chlorine hypochlorite, ions, peroxides, and/or other chemical agents.

  • Patent number: 10665314
    Abstract: Methods and apparatuses are provided for self-trimming of a semiconductor device. An example self-trimming circuit includes a control circuit configured to, during a self-trimming operation, decode a test command signal to set a target voltage and set a voltage trim code to an initial value, and to adjust a value of the voltage trim code based on a stop signal. The example self-trimming circuit further includes a reference voltage regulator configured to receive the voltage trim code and to convert a band-gap reference voltage to an output voltage based on the voltage trim code, and a comparator configured to compare the target voltage with the output voltage and to provide the stop signal having a value based on the comparison.

  • Publication number: 20200155074
    Abstract: A catheter having a distal assembly with multiple spines with proximal ends affixed to the catheter and free distal ends. The spines have different lengths so distal ends of the spines trace different circumferences along an inner tissue surface of a tubular region to minimize risk of vein stenosis. The spine lengths can be configured so that the distal ends trace a helical pattern. The distal assembly may have a plunger which deflects the spines when moved longitudinally relative to the distal assembly. The catheter may include a second distal assembly distal of a first distal assembly wherein the first and second distal assemblies are separated by a fixed distanced or an adjustable distance.

  • Publication number: 20200162900
    Abstract: A wireless device (16) configured to receive from a network node (20) a page (18) that includes a paging identifier (18A) 4 for the wireless device (16). The paging identifier (18A) may identify as a target of the page (18) a wireless device (16) associated with a particular subscriber. In fact, in some embodiments, the paging identifier (18A) is based on an encrypted subscription identifier for rI the wireless device (16) or is a pseudonym subscription identifier for the wireless device (16). In any event, the wireless device (16) is also configured to transmit to the network node (20) a response (22) to the page (18) that indicates the wireless device (16) was paged but that includes an identifier for the wireless device (16) that is different than the paging identifier (18A) included in the page (18).

  • Publication number: 20200151272
    Abstract: A computer-implemented method includes accessing, by a processing unit, an existing layer representing geospatial-temporal data at a selected timestamp. A first overview layer of the existing layer is generated by iteratively aggregating each cluster of cells of the existing layer into a corresponding lower-resolution cell of the first overview layer. The first overview layer therefore has a lower resolution than the existing layer. A query is received related to the geospatial-temporal data in the existing layer, and the query is processed with reference to the first overview layer.

  • Patent number: 10640478
    Abstract: The invention relates to a method for obtaining glycidol in a semi-continuous or continuous manner by decarboxylating glycerol carbonate at reduced pressure, at a temperature less than or equal to 130° C. and in the presence of alkoxide catalysts of alkaline metals and alkaline earth metals, metal oxides, mixed metal oxides, metal stannates and mixed metal stannates, all of which optionally supported via SiO2, ?-Al2O3, MgO and ZrO2.
